Output 70532383389dfddde99f4de055302697d54f18ae8a2b57ae2469e806e76d0161:1

value
754303
script pubkey
OP_0 OP_PUSHBYTES_20 11337d31ac9e05385697c2a48da4ed270644caf6
address
tb1qzyeh6vdvnczns45hc2jgmf8dyuryfjhk5unvtm
transaction
70532383389dfddde99f4de055302697d54f18ae8a2b57ae2469e806e76d0161
confirmations
105474
spent
false

1 Sat Range